Как проанализировать / прочитать несколько параметров с помощью restify framework для Node.JS

сценарийМы, разработчик, пытаемся заменить веб-сервис (написанный на C # .Net) на Node.JS Restful API.

вопрос: Теперь нам нужно обработать входящий запрос как есть (мы не можем его контролировать). Итак, следующий формат входящего URL:

http://www.website.com/Service.aspx?UID=Trans001&FacebookID=ae67ea324&GetDetailType=FULL

Я могу обрабатывать URL, как:

http://www.website.com/service/Trans001/ae67ea324/FULL

Я могу разобрать / прочитать параметр из приведенного выше URL

Код:

var server = require('restify').createServer();
function respond(req, res, next) {
    console.log("req.params.UID:" + req.params.UID);
    console.log("req.params.FacebookID:" + req.params.FacebookID);
    console.log("req.params.GetDetailType" + req.params.GetDetailType);
}
server.get('/service/:UID/:FacebookID/:GetDetailType', respond);
server.listen(8080, function () {
    console.log('%s listening at %s', server.name, server.url);
});

Вопрос: Как я могу прочитать несколько параметров из URL, который отформатирован какhttp://www.website.com/Service.aspx?UID=Trans001&FacebookID=ae67ea324

Ответы на вопрос(3)

Ваш ответ на вопрос